Frequently Asked Questions about Buckeye

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Buckeye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Buckeye ranges from $1,399 to $2,205 with an average monthly rent of $1,772.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Buckeye c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Buckeye range from $1,400 to $2,650.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,086.

How expensive are Buckeye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Buckeye on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,599 to $2,730 - averaging $2,148 for the location.
